Hi, I use an Li150 S2 gearbox, 16/46 sprockets with a franspeed race. I did start off with 17/46 but found it hard to get 'on the pipe' in 4th as I'm a around 17.5 stone, if you're a more reasonable weight I think it would be fine, and also your experience with the clubman will also change this.
